Applications are now open for the first 2026 cohort of Invest Nova Scotia’s Accelerate program, which aims to help support the growth of Nova Scotia startups.

The program has been restructured for 2026 to include two distinct streams aligned with different stages of company development. The Growth Stream is intended for startups that are already in market and focused on scaling revenue, expanding market share, and strengthening traction. This stream is expected to attract companies working in areas such as artificial intelligence and advanced software.

The Development Stream is designed for earlier-stage ventures operating in complex or highly regulated markets, or those developing hardware-intensive products. It targets deep-tech companies and other startups that are still finding their product-market fit.

Companies accepted into either stream will receive $30,000 in non-dilutive funding, mentorship from experienced advisers, and access to workshops and business resources.
